Fireside Tavern Lands a Renowned Chef

March 17, 2014

The newly opened Fireside Tavern inside the Crowne Plaza Hotel in Costa Mesa scored a major culinary coup with award-winning chef Scott Brandon overseeing the menu and kitchen. Longtime foodies will recognize Chef Brandon from Oysters in Corona del Mar, where he garnered an impressive accolade by being invited to cook at the famed James Beard House in New York. He also went on open Orange County’s first gastropub, the Crow Bar and Kitchen in Corona del Mar, and more recently, opened LinX in Old Towne Orange, specializing in artisan sausage, craft beer and Belgian frites.
